Incident Summary:

06/08/2008: On Sunday, authorities safely defused a bomb found on a power pylon in Tacurong City, Sultan Kudarat province, Philippines. Authorities believe the communist insurgent New People's Army (NPA) was responsible for the attempted bombing and was carrying out the attack to force the power company to pay their extortion demands. No casualties were reported and no claim of responsibility was made for the incident.
